Nell's life unravels when her business and relationship collapse, forcing a return from California to London. Out of step with friends and struggling to rent a room in an expensive city, she confronts what it means to start again at forty.
A new job writing obituaries leads Nell to Cricket, an eighty-something widow, and an unexpected friendship that becomes the engine for healing, fresh adventures, and renewed purpose. Their bond brings humor, tenderness, and clear-eyed observations about loss, resilience, and small joys.
True to a comic yet honest voice, this novel blends sharp wit with emotional warmth. It will appeal to readers who enjoy contemporary women's fiction about reinvention, intergenerational friendship, and life after setbacks.
